In 1998, at the age of 14, Denis McKenzie joined Dan Maleck, Bob Bowser to form CHERRY S/T. It all started on a Saturday afternoon on Cherry Street in Danvers, Massachusetts.
In the summer of 2002 and at the age of 17, CHERRY S/T played one of their first live shows at Rock Free or Die II in Manchester, NH, with the likes of Sevendust, Filter and Reveille. This generated a major buzz in the Boston - New England rock scene as a band so young with such a massive, new sound had introduced themselves to the world of rock and roll and played like they had been there for 10 years.
Later that year, CHERRY S/T recorded its first demo. With only two songs, Always In and Rise and Fall, the band gained even greater acclaim as one of Boston's hottest new bands. With an immediate appearance on WAAF's Wednesday night show with Jay Ferrara, there was enormous demand for more CHERRY S/T music. CHERRY S/T released their Sleepwalkers CD in November 2002. On a follow-up appearance at WAAF, Jay Ferrara said to his audience, "WAAF has a history of identifying the great upcoming stars of tomorrow. Now, that being said, this pick is easy - CHERRY S/T's sound is huge, and at their age...holy sh*t!" In 2003, CHERRY S/T released their second CD, Disown The World, to rave reviews. Adding drum & bass, samples and keyboards to their already original sound with the addition of DJ Chris Coiner, CHERRY S/T continued their stampede through the local music scene and gained even more attention on the national scene. With consistent airplay on the major radio stations in Boston, and constant touring and opening for national acts, their music has reached fans from coast to coast.
